An irrigation order is a system pretending to be a parts list. The buyer adds drip tape, fittings, a filter, a valve, and everything looks fine in the cart, but the cart has no opinion about whether those parts form a system that will actually water anything. Flow, pressure, and pipe diameter connect every line item to every other one, and a single wrong or missing component, an absent pressure regulator, a mismatched fitting size, an undersized mainline, turns the delivery into a support call. That interdependence is why irrigation retail still leans so hard on counter staff, and why selling it well online is a configuration problem before it is a catalog problem.

Why Irrigation Orders Go Wrong
The questions buyers ask about irrigation are design questions wearing shopping clothes. Should the line be half-inch or three-quarter? PVC or poly? How many emitters can a zone carry? Each answer depends on flow and pressure math the buyer may not have done, and a storefront that lets them buy components independently is quietly letting them commit to a design nobody checked.
The failure modes are predictable. Drip systems ordered without filtration or pressure regulation, both non-negotiable for drip tape to survive. Emitter counts that exceed what the supply line can feed. Fitting diameters that do not match the tubing they arrive with. None of these are exotic mistakes; they are the default outcome of selling interdependent components through independent product pages.
Kits: Selling the Working System
The first fix is packaging the design. A kit for a common scenario, a row-crop drip setup for a given acreage, a greenhouse bench system, a stock-tank watering line, is a pre-engineered answer: every component present, sized to work together, including the unglamorous parts buyers forget. The kit is not a merchandising bundle, it is a bill of materials whose contents someone with hydraulic judgment decided once, so each buyer does not have to.
Good kits also anticipate their own future: the expansion parts, extra tape, couplers, end caps, replacement emitters, offered alongside, because irrigation is a consumable system. Drip tape gets replaced seasonally, fittings break at pull-out, and the reorder relationship is worth as much as the original sale.
Configuration: When the Kit Needs to Flex
Real fields refuse standard scenarios politely. Rows run longer than the kit assumed, the water source is a well instead of a main, the grower wants pressure-compensating emitters for a slope. That variability is where configuration replaces the static kit: the buyer enters the facts the design depends on, area or row length, water source, zone count, and chooses within ranges the rules allow, with each choice constraining the next and the price updating as the system builds.
The rules are the product. Tubing diameter options narrow to what the flow supports; emitter spacing choices carry their per-zone limits; the filter and regulator are not optional line items but consequences of the design. Quoting: Pumps, Projects, and Judgment
Some irrigation decisions should not end at a buy button, and pump sizing is the canonical example. The right pump depends on total head, well depth, distance, elevation, on the real flow requirement across zones, and on the power available at the site. Those are site facts, not catalog facts, and a storefront that pretends to compute them is guessing with the buyer's crop as the stake.
The honest path is a quote: the buyer submits their configured system and site details, a rep, or the distributor's engineer, finishes the pump selection and any system-scale pricing, and the approved quote converts directly to an order with the full configuration intact. Two Buyers, One Replenishment Engine
Irrigation sellers usually serve the grower directly and the trade, installers, dealers, co-ops, on account. The kit and configuration layers serve both; the commercial layer differs, with trade accounts needing their pricing, terms, and reorder speed. And both converge on replenishment: seasonal drip tape, fittings, emitters, and filter media are the recurring revenue underneath the system sales, which is where the broader expectations of modern farm ordering apply directly, the reorder should be minutes from a phone, not a call to a counter.
